WebHowever, the 2024 meta-analysis study found that oxygen consumption was equal between treadmill running and outdoor running, even at 0% (no incline) and even at speeds as fast as six minutes per mile. WebDec 12, 2024 · Keep in mind that you need at least a 1% incline to account for the wind resistance that you would typically experience running on a trail. Outside of that, a treadmill workout can be a great way to protect yourself from the elements while still getting in a killer training session.
